Carex hachijoensis Evergold

Japanese Sedge

Type: Perennials,Grasses,Groundcovers
Height: Short 10-16" (Plant 10" apart)
Bloom Time: Late Spring to Early Summer
Sun-Shade: Mostly Sunny to Full Shade
Zones: 5-9   Find Your Zone
Soil Condition: Normal, Clay
Flower Color / Accent: Not Applicable /
Brightly variegated foliage in yellow and green of Carex Evergold features a tight fountain-like habit, even in the shade. Try planting with Astilbe and Fern to provide a contrast in textures. Maintains a good appearance in summer and winter.

General Information:


Carex Evergold thrives in moist areas. Average soil is acceptable as long as it does not completely dry out. Ornamental grasses are restricted from Oregon.

Plant Care:


Cut back in spring by 1/3. Division is best done in the spring.
